2020 Drafted between 26 and 29 October on the fifth plenum of the 19th
Central Committee of the CCP, the project was announced as part of China's
14th five-year plan, known as "Research and development plans for speedier bullet train".
2023 On
June 28, test runs were conducted on the
Fuzhou-Xiamen high-speed railway using two trainsets:
CR400AF-J-0002, a
comprehensive inspection train (CIT) containing a CR450AF intermediate car, and
CR400BF-J-0001, a comprehensive inspection train containing a CR450BF intermediate car. During these tests, a speed of was reached, and a relative speed of was reached, setting a new world record for the relative speed between two conventionally wheeled trains. On
June 29, test runs through the Haiwei tunnel were conducted. During these tests, a speed of was reached, and a relative passing speed of was recorded.
2025 The CR450AF is expected to be delivered to China Railway in 2025, enter regular service thereafter on existing high-speed lines which limits the operating speed to 350km/h due to line limitations.
Future It is expected that in 2026 it will be deployed on the Beijing-Shanghai line. In 2027 it will be deployed on the 292km long
Second Chengdu-Chongqing high-speed railway which is expected to be finished by then, where it can reach its designed highest operating speed and shorten the travel time between the two cities to less than 50 minutes. == Design ==
